Presenting you the smartest way to look good, Emily Clementine Spykman at Clementine & Co. creates awesome recycled jewelry. She tries to make every effort to be as sustainable and gentle on this Earth as she can. Saying that the jewelry she creates is stunning and very stylish, I specially loved her collection of bracelets. Like the one below.

Victorian Black and Gold Button Bracelet - hand knotted silk, deerskin leather
She uses unique vintage and antique finds, such as Victorian buttons, mother of pearl belt buckles, and chandelier crystals. She also makes hand forged silver jewelry and uses chasing and repousse to create forms and textures.
